Bittrex Delisting Privacy Coins Monero (XMR), Zcash (ZEC), and DASH Without Any Explanation
Cryptocurrency exchange Bittrex has announced the removal of privacy coins from its platform after removing XRP markets for its US customers. Monero (XMR), Zcash (ZEC), and DASH are the affected cryptocurrencies. Superbowl Prediction Market Goes Live on Derivatives Exchange, FTX
Cryptocurrency derivatives platform, FTX has listed the “National Football Conference Superbowl 2021” (NFC-SB-2021) contracts. The annual championship game of the National Football league is played on the first Sunday in February which this time falls on Feb. 7. FTX is now allowing people to bet on the future of this game.
